Before reviewing the order-cutoff changes for Millwheel Bakery's ordering service, note the business rule precisely: custom cake orders must be placed no later than 48 hours before the requested pickup slot, while standard pastry orders cut off at 14:00 the prior day. The validator in cutoff_rules.py encodes both, including the holiday-calendar override. Please verify timezone handling against the bakery's local zone, not UTC. The canonical rule definitions are maintained on the internal page here.

wiki page, bawig-yawep: https://jenkins.nelvrotech.local/ticket/build/projects/view/view/pages/view/a285c2b5588ad4f337d9b5f2

# Service Accounts: String Extraction

The `extract-i18n` script pulls translatable strings from all Bramblewick repos and pushes them to the Glossa service. It runs under the `i18n-extractor` service account. Do not run it under your personal account; Glossa rate-limits individual users aggressively. The account has write access to the staging catalog only. Set the token in your shell before invoking the script. The current staging token is below.

API key for kahap-kafog: zpat15_6qzxZ7YR8aDwjmp

The Queuemarsh autoscaler binary is built reproducibly from a pinned toolchain inside the hermetic Droverton pipeline. Every artifact carries a signed attestation linking source revision, builder image, and scaling-policy schema version. Reviewers should verify the attestation matches the release tag before approving scale-policy changes. The canonical identifier for the current reviewed artifact appears directly below.

session token of kahog-bahif = htk9_f63daec35